Margaret Waldegrave was born in 1492 in Suffolk, England, the child of William Waldgrave And Marjery Wentworth. Margaret Waldegrave married John Saint John Iii, and had children including Alice Saint John, Margaretha St John. Margaret Waldegrave passed away in 1565 in Bletsoe, Bedfordshire, England.
